## Revised Commission Scheme — Managers Only

Effective next quarter, Brindlewood Trading moves to a tiered commission model. Base rate drops to 3%, with accelerators at 110% and 125% of branch target. The Keldine product line carries a 1.5x multiplier through March. Draws against commission are discontinued; outstanding balances will be reconciled by payroll. Brief your teams before the first of the month, but do not circulate this page. Context for the change follows below.

management briefing: Project Zorix slips by six weeks because of the audit delay.

To: Dispatch Desk
Subject: Film reels — Marlowe Vault intake

Four archival film reels ship from the Harrowfen studio store to our vault tomorrow. Cans are sealed and humidity-logged; do not open in transit or at the dock. Transport is booked with Cresthaven Couriers, morning slot. Receiving staff sign only after checking can count against the manifest. The confidential hand-over instruction for the courier appears below.

dispatch memo: the sorius tamius courier leaves the praeth ledger at gate 4873 under passcode 928014

## Checklist: Cron drift sign-off

Before release, confirm the Tidewell scheduler's cron drift investigation is closed out. Background for new folks: jobs on the Harrowgate batch hosts were firing up to forty seconds late, traced to a clock-sync misconfiguration after the last host rebuild. The fix is in this release. Verify the drift dashboard shows under two seconds for a full day, then mark this item done. Record the verified build identifier below.

pipeline stamp: htk21_cc68b8e00e3cb5ca75ae8

Handover: Sproutline Scheduler

Welcome. This service decides when each greenhouse zone gets watered, based on soil-moisture readings and the per-zone schedule table. Known quirks: zone 7's sensor reports low after midnight, so the scheduler applies a correction window; don't remove it. Cron-style overrides live in the admin panel, but prefer editing the schedule table directly. Deployments go out Tuesdays only, since mid-week restarts can skip a watering cycle. The scheduler currently runs with the following configuration.

deployment values, kagup-fawig:
quenael:
  log_level: debug
  metrics_host: metrics.quenael.lumiclabs.internal
  pin: 6231
  pool_size: 32